Transaction 3c9e127e18c6dfa6cd54895ff82141ce863cc2f783478af2c5bc6b788331146f
1 Input
1 Outputs
- 3c9e127e18c6dfa6cd54895ff82141ce863cc2f783478af2c5bc6b788331146f:0
value 3436189
address 19pcVafgKZprgXYNRC2ygkoj9Agf8F3QDt